The term “potentially hazardous foods” is used by the Food and Drug Adminsitration in the FDA Food Code. The Food Code is a model law that helps government entities, such as health departments, regulate retail and food service industries to protect the health of consumers. Potentially Hazardous Food means any food or food ingredient, natural or synthetic, in a form capable of supporting the rapid and progressive growth of infectious or toxigenic microorganisms or the slower growth of C. Botulinum. Potentially hazardous foods must be refrigerated at or below 41°F or kept Non-potentially Hazardous Foods: Includes jam, jellies, candy and baked goods that do not meet the definition of potentially hazardous foods.

Microorganisms generally grow rapidly in moist, high protein foods that have not been acidified or otherwise further processed to prevent such growth.

Some foods, known as PHFs, are at higher risk for growing harmful microorganisms; it is these microorganisms that cause a food borne illness.

A potentially hazardous food is any food that requires time/temperature control for safety to limit pathogenic microorganism growth or toxin formation. This includes:.
